• شماره ركورد
    15603
  • شماره راهنما(اين فيلد مربوط به كارشناس ميباشد لطفا آن را خالي بگذاريد)
    15603
  • پديد آورنده

    حامد رستم‌زاده حاجيلاري

  • عنوان
    طراحي و پياده‌سازي يك سازوكار فراهم‌آوري خودكار منابع جهت كاهش مصرف انرژي در محيط‌هاي محاسبات ابري
  • مقطع تحصيلي
    كارشناسي ارشد
  • رشته تحصيلي
    كامپيوتر گرايش نرم‌افزار- سيستم‌هاي توزيعي
  • سال تحصيل
    اسفند 1394
  • تاريخ دفاع
    اسفند 1394
  • استاد راهنما
    دكتر محسن شريفي
  • چكيده
    چكيده امروزه دنياي محاسبات به سوي محاسبات همگاني پيش مي‌رود. محاسبات ابري كه آخرين مدل محاسبات توزيع شده مي‌باشد، به ارائه محاسبات همگاني مي‌پردازد كه در آن مشتري برحسب تقاضا و ميزان استفاده از سرويس‌ها، هزينه آن را پرداخت مي‌كند. با محبوبيت پيدا كردن محاسبات ابري، اكثر مراكز داده امروزي به ارائه سرويس‌هاي ابري به مشتريان خود مي‌پردازند. با اين وجود، ابر محاسباتي هنوز به بلوغ كامل نرسيده و داراي چالش‌هايي است كه فراهم‌آوري منابع كاراي انرژي، يكي از اصلي‌ترين چالش‌هاي آن است. مراكز داده ميزبان ابر محاسباتي، بهره‌وري پاييني را تجربه مي‌كنند، در نتيجه نياز به ارائه مكانيزم‌هاي مديريت پويا و كاراي انرژي در اين محيط‌ها است. باوجود اين كه پردازنده‌هاي چند هسته‌اي مدرن استفاده شده در مراكز داده، به ارائه دو ابزار مقياس‌پذيري پوياي فركانس و حالت‌هاي خواب مي‌پردازند، اما سازوكاري كه از اين دو ابزار همزمان استفاده كند، كمتر مورد توجه قرار گرفته است. در اين پايان‌نامه به ارائه سازوكاري مجهز به هردوي اين تكنيك‌ها به منظور بهبود انرژي در سطح سرور در محيط‌هاي محاسبات ابري پرداخته شده است. ابتدا در سطح ناظر ماشين مجازي، الگوريتمي ارائه شده است كه به كمينه كردن مصرف انرژي در اين لايه مي‌پردازد. نتايج حاصل با استفاده از محك RUBiS در آزمايش‌ها نشان مي‌دهد الگوريتم ارائه شده بدون كاهش چشمگير كارايي، به بهبود 67 درصدي مصرف انرژي در مقايسه با حالت پايه و همچنين به بهبود 15 و 20 درصدي در مقايسه با روش‌هاي موجود منجر شده است. در ادامه به دليل اينكه در محيط‌هاي محاسبات ابري، نياز به تضمين توافق سطح سرويس است، به ارائه سازوكاري پرداخته‌ايم كه با تضمين زمان پاسخ به عنوان اصلي‌ترين پارامتر در توافق سطح سرويس، كاهش چشمگير مصرف انرژي در فراهم‌آوري منابع را ارائه مي‌دهد. نتايج حاصل از آزمايش‌ها نشان مي‌دهد كه سازوكار پيشنهادي علاوه بر تضمين زمان پاسخ به عنوان كيفيت سرويس، منجر به بهبود انرژي مصرفي به ميزان 59 درصد، مي‌گردد. واژه‌هاي كليدي: محيط‌هاي محاسبات ابري، فراهم‌آوري منابع، بهبود انرژي، پردازنده‌هاي چندهسته‌اي